mirror of
https://github.com/graphdeco-inria/gaussian-splatting
synced 2024-12-02 09:05:27 +00:00
Merge pull request #1 from graphdeco-inria/main
Random background flag added
This commit is contained in:
commit
2c5c6553cb
@ -86,6 +86,7 @@ class OptimizationParams(ParamGroup):
|
|||||||
self.densify_from_iter = 500
|
self.densify_from_iter = 500
|
||||||
self.densify_until_iter = 15_000
|
self.densify_until_iter = 15_000
|
||||||
self.densify_grad_threshold = 0.0002
|
self.densify_grad_threshold = 0.0002
|
||||||
|
self.random_background = False
|
||||||
super().__init__(parser, "Optimization Parameters")
|
super().__init__(parser, "Optimization Parameters")
|
||||||
|
|
||||||
def get_combined_args(parser : ArgumentParser):
|
def get_combined_args(parser : ArgumentParser):
|
||||||
|
5
train.py
5
train.py
@ -83,7 +83,10 @@ def training(dataset, opt, pipe, testing_iterations, saving_iterations, checkpoi
|
|||||||
# Render
|
# Render
|
||||||
if (iteration - 1) == debug_from:
|
if (iteration - 1) == debug_from:
|
||||||
pipe.debug = True
|
pipe.debug = True
|
||||||
render_pkg = render(viewpoint_cam, gaussians, pipe, background)
|
|
||||||
|
bg = torch.rand((3), device="cuda") if opt.random_background else background
|
||||||
|
|
||||||
|
render_pkg = render(viewpoint_cam, gaussians, pipe, bg)
|
||||||
image, viewspace_point_tensor, visibility_filter, radii = render_pkg["render"], render_pkg["viewspace_points"], render_pkg["visibility_filter"], render_pkg["radii"]
|
image, viewspace_point_tensor, visibility_filter, radii = render_pkg["render"], render_pkg["viewspace_points"], render_pkg["visibility_filter"], render_pkg["radii"]
|
||||||
|
|
||||||
# Loss
|
# Loss
|
||||||
|
Loading…
Reference in New Issue
Block a user